DigiSolar is set to revolutionize large-scale solar thermal (ST) systems by seamlessly integrating them with other renewable energy sources, enabling hybrid-ST solutions that drive decarbonization, electrification, and energy flexibility. This transformative approach will accelerate the energy transition for industrial process heat and district heating networks, making clean energy more accessible, cost-effective, and future-ready. At its core, DigiSolar will deliver DS Suite, a unified digital platform designed to optimize every stage of hybrid solar thermal system’s lifetime. DS Suite leverages advanced digital twin technology with AI-driven fault detection, supply and demand forecasting and model predictive control (MPC), as well as life cycle assessment. The DS Suite will empower planners, operators, and end-users with cutting-edge tools for performance verification, predictive maintenance, and real-time energy optimization. Its investor-trusted planning capabilities and user-friendliness, currently lacking in the market, will unlock large-scale solar thermal investments, accelerate solar thermal market penetration, by de-risking and boosting deployment. DigiSolar’s innovative business models further enhance cost-competitiveness, lowering return-on-investment periods while ensuring a reliable, carbon-free energy supply. Backed by a highly skilled consortium of 3 leading R&D institutions and 9 industry partners—including solar thermal technology providers, engineering firms, utilities, and digital solution experts—the project brings together the expertise needed to confidently develop, validate, and deploy DS Suite at scale in 4 demo-sites towards 100% decarbonisation industrial, district heating and cross-sectoral applications of solar thermal in South and West Europe. By bridging the gap between technology and implementation, DigiSolar will strengthen Europe’s leadership in renewable energy, paving the way for a resilient and sustainable energy future.
